the white house requires 570 gallons of paint to cover its outside surface.
It had been practice from the mid-20th century to repaint the white house every four years as part of the inaugural ceremonies.
However, the progressive build-up of paint had made each successive layer less effective and more difficult to maintain.
These days, the white house’s exterior is maintained with touch-ups as necessary.
The last major painting of the white house’s exterior was in 1989, after the existing 40-odd layers of paint had been stripped away.
